What is Apollo 13: Survival about?

NASA's third crewed lunar attempt was supposed to be routine by the standards of the era, right up until an oxygen tank ruptured roughly 200,000 miles from home. Apollo 13: Survival rebuilds that emergency hour by hour, pulling together archival transmissions, mission-control recordings, and present-day testimony to show how three astronauts and a ground team scrambled to turn a crippled spacecraft into a lifeboat. Rather than dramatizing the crisis with actors, director Pete Middleton leans on the real audio and imagery from 1970, letting the tension of the actual countdown to splashdown carry the film. It's an account of engineering improvisation under pressure as much as it is a space story, built around the people who had to solve an unsolved problem in real time with the world watching.

Context & significance

Directed by Pete Middleton and released in 2024, this UK-produced documentary runs a tight 96 minutes and holds a 7.3 rating on IMDb. Its focus stays squarely on the documentary record of the Apollo 13 emergency rather than fictionalized dialogue, giving it a different texture from earlier feature films covering the same mission.
